  • GeForce 720A is connected by PCIe 2.0 x16, and Radeon R6 M340DX uses IGP interface.
  • GeForce 720A is used in Desktops, and Radeon R6 M340DX - in Laptops.
  • GeForce 720A is build with Fermi 2.0 architecture, and Radeon R6 M340DX - with GCN.
  • GeForce 720A and Radeon R6 M340DX are manufactured by 28 nm process technology.
